Programming and Plotting in Python

Why are you interested in Python? 

What is this course?

  • An introduction to python programming
  • An introduction to python plotting
  • Autonomous
  • an experiment........

What this course is not?

❌A python lecture

Scenario for this course

Dr. Maverick claims they created a magical cure for arthritis.

We asked for the clinical trial data, and we'll analyse it!

👇

Contents

  1. Python fundamentals
  2. Analysing patient data
  3. Visualising Tabular data
  4. Storing Multiple Values in Lists
  5. Repeating actions with loops
  6. Analysing data from multiple files
  7. Making choices
  8. Creating functions
  9. Errors and Exceptions
  10. Defensive Programming
  11. Debugging
  12. Command-Line programs

7h25

Setup

The end!

Further resources:

  • Matplotlib tutorial
  • ...

deck

By Remi Delaporte-Mathurin